llvm-project/clang/test
Anna Zaks 150843b87e [analyzer] ObjC Inlining: Start tracking dynamic type info in the GDM
In the following code, find the type of the symbolic receiver by
following it and updating the dynamic type info in the state when we
cast the symbol from id to MyClass *.

  MyClass *a = [[self alloc] init];
  return 5/[a testSelf];

llvm-svn: 161264
2012-08-03 21:43:37 +00:00
..
ARCMT objective-c arc: ARC IRGen correctly assumes result 2012-07-30 20:52:48 +00:00
ASTMerge Fix crash at @implementation with a forward reference as base class. 2012-03-13 01:09:36 +00:00
Analysis [analyzer] ObjC Inlining: Start tracking dynamic type info in the GDM 2012-08-03 21:43:37 +00:00
CXX Explicitly defaulted constructors cannot be used for default initialization. 2012-07-31 22:40:31 +00:00
CodeCompletion Fix an assertion failure when code completing an auto variable's initialiser. 2012-07-27 12:56:09 +00:00
CodeGen add a comment to explain this test case 2012-08-02 12:12:26 +00:00
CodeGenCUDA Replace PTX back-end with NVPTX back-end in all places where Clang cares 2012-05-24 17:43:12 +00:00
CodeGenCXX Flesh out test for defaulted key functions a bit more. 2012-08-03 15:43:22 +00:00
CodeGenObjC Don't need to specify the abi as it's the default. 2012-07-20 17:42:31 +00:00
CodeGenObjCXX Don't crash *or* insert a bogus autorelease when emitting a 2012-07-31 00:33:55 +00:00
CodeGenOpenCL Add OpenCL metadata for kernel arg names. This output is controlled via a flag as noted in the OpenCL Spec. 2012-07-11 23:02:10 +00:00
Coverage Rename the GCC Objective-C runtime to gcc from gnu-fragile and the GNUstep 2012-07-03 20:49:52 +00:00
Driver Reduce temp file pollution in some test cases. 2012-08-03 10:35:06 +00:00
FixIt Improvements to vexing-parse warnings. Make the no-parameters case more 2012-07-30 21:30:52 +00:00
Frontend Allow -verify directives to be filtered by preprocessing. 2012-07-11 19:58:23 +00:00
Headers Remove the 'intrin.h' builtin header file and its tests for now. 2012-05-07 20:46:58 +00:00
Index Comment to HTML conversion: correct typo in CSS class name: taram -> tparam 2012-08-01 23:47:30 +00:00
Lexer Allow -verify directives to be filtered by preprocessing. 2012-07-11 19:58:23 +00:00
Misc Promote warn_unknown_analyzer_checker to an error. Addresses <rdar://problem/10987863>. 2012-07-25 07:12:13 +00:00
Modules Fix a typo (the the => the) 2012-07-23 08:59:39 +00:00
PCH test/PCH/objc_stmts.m: Suppress stderr to be fed to FileCheck. 2012-07-25 11:14:11 +00:00
Parser Improvements to vexing-parse warnings. Make the no-parameters case more 2012-07-30 21:30:52 +00:00
Preprocessor Preprocessor: add __BYTE_ORDER__ predefined macro 2012-07-27 18:34:31 +00:00
Rewriter Remove dependency on string.h 2012-06-29 23:48:43 +00:00
Sema Comment diagnostics: warn if \returns is used in a non-function comment or if 2012-08-03 21:15:32 +00:00
SemaCUDA CUDA: diagnose invalid calls across targets 2011-10-02 23:49:40 +00:00
SemaCXX Fix crash if a literal operator template's template parameter pack is not a non-type template parameter pack. Patch by Andy Gibbs! 2012-08-03 21:14:57 +00:00
SemaObjC objc-arc: Modify test for more prcecise fixit. 2012-08-02 18:38:41 +00:00
SemaObjCXX Fix an assertion failure instantiating a constexpr function from within a -dealloc method. PR13401. 2012-08-01 21:02:59 +00:00
SemaOpenCL Disable the warning for missing prototypes for OpenCL kernels. Includes testcase. 2012-07-26 00:08:28 +00:00
SemaTemplate Improvements to vexing-parse warnings. Make the no-parameters case more 2012-07-30 21:30:52 +00:00
Tooling Fix typo. 2012-08-01 08:48:27 +00:00
Unit
CMakeLists.txt Removed standalone clang-ast-dump tool. 2012-07-26 01:44:18 +00:00
Makefile
TestRunner.sh
cxx-sections.data
lit.cfg clang/test/Misc/diag-template-diffing-color.cpp: Introduce the feature 'ansi-escape-sequences'. 2012-07-11 11:44:00 +00:00
lit.site.cfg.in
make_test_dirs.pl